Page 9: EMOTIONSEMOTIONS Feelings in response to an activity or an experience.

DEPRESSIONDEPRESSIONFeelings of sadness, loneliness and despair.

• Factors linked to depression:– Family history

– Major life stresses

– Physical illness

– Substance abuse

– Gender - females
